풍력발전기용 베어링 가공을 위한 복합수직선반은, 이미 유럽 및 구미에서 양산에 돌입하여 2㎿급 풍력기용 베어링과 Tower flange를 생산 중에 있다. 본 연구에서는 이에 대응함은 물론, 향후 3~5년 후에 양산체제에 돌입할 것으로 예상되는 5MW급 발전기의 베어링에 대응 가능하도록 최대 가공경이 5M에 이르는 대형 공작물의 고정도 , 고속 가공기 개발함에 그 목적이 있다. 본지에서는, 이론적 해석을 통한 최적 구조설계에 대해서 논하겠다.

Recently, the demands of the large scale machine tools gradually increase to machine the large parts, such as large scale crankshaft, yaw and pitch bearings for the wind power generator and the vehicle or aircraft components. But the high technology is necessary in order to develop the huge machine tools. Furthermore, the global market of it has been monopolized by a few company. So, we need to develop the large scale machine tools and study it's core technology to rush into the increasing market. In this study, we carried out the researches for the important core technology of a multi-tasking machine tool; a multi-tasking machine tool for large scale marine engine crankshaft, multi-tasking vertical lathe for windmill parts, and large scale 5-axis machine tool of gantry type for multi-task machining.

공구 중심점의 변위 최소화를 위한 문형 공작기계의 크로스레일 개선 연구
이동윤(Dong-Yoon Lee),이명규(Myung-Gyu Lee),이종훈(Jong-Hoon Lee),최학봉(Hag-Bong Choi) 한국생산제조학회 2011 한국생산제조시스템학회 학술발표대회 논문집 Vol.2011 No.4
General portal machine represents a distinct weak spot concerning their structural behavior because of long protruding structure components, such as saddle & ram. TCP was chosen as a reference point for evaluating the contortion effect of Crossrail. The structural analysis of two cases were performed and the displacement of the TCP were compared. The purpose of this study is to minimize contortion through design improvement of crossrail.

This study was undertaken to elucidate the status of trematodes infection at the several localities along the Gagok Stream-side area, Wondeog Eup, Samcheok Gun, Gangwon Do, Korea from February 1985 to July 1986. A total of 2,195 snails was examined for cercaria, and individuals 74(3.4%) were infected with cecaria of trematoda: Cercaria nipponensis, cercaria of Metagonimus yokogawai, M.takahashii and Pseudexorchis major. A total of 105fishes, 10species, 6families was examined for metacercaria, and 4fished (4%), 3 species, 3families were infected with metacercaria of Metagonimus yokogawai, M.takahashii and hasegawa A. A total of 1,014 crayfishes was examind, only one crayfish was positive with metacercaria of Paragonimus westermani. The parasite eggs and cysts from domestic animals (11cats and 13dogs) were found Paragonimus westermani, Dihpyllobothrium spp., Toxocara cati, Toxocara canis and Iso pora rivolta.
